Who Is Dr. Randhawa?

Dr. Amandeep Randhawa, podiatrist, was born in Burnaby and raised in East Vancouver.  She went to McBride Elementary and then Gladstone Secondary School before enrolling at The University of British Columbia where she obtained her Bachelor of Science in Biology degree.

Dr. Randhawa has always had a passion for helping people and from an early age knew she enjoyed working with her hands.  At the age of 13 her mother was having foot pain and saw a podiatrist in Vancouver. Dr. Randhawa was fascinated and it quickly became clear that podiatry was a perfect fit for her!

Given there are no podiatry schools in Canada she knew she would have to venture to the USA to further her education.  It quickly became apparent to her that the most respected of all podiatry schools was Temple University.  A large university in Philadelphia Temple University School of Podiatric Medicine was Dr. Randhawa's home for 4 years as she worked to earn her Doctor Of Podiatric Medicine Degree.

Following graduation in 2008 Dr. Randhawa was honoured to be accepted to a 3 year residency program in foot and ankle surgery based out of Los Angeles, California.  Dr. Randhawa experienced some of the best podiatry training in the world over the course of these 3 years.  She spent 17 months at Kaiser Permanente - a leading hospital organization in the USA well known for training some of the best doctors in the world.  She was also fortunate to be able to spend time at the Veterans Administration Hospital in Loma Linda where she had extensive training in wound care as well as further surgical and medical training.  Fortunately Dr. Randhawa's residency training was very well rounded and included time spent in the offices of some highly successful and well trained podiatrists throughout the Southland area.

Upon the completion of her residency training Dr. Randhawa was invited to join a premier private practice in Los Angeles.  Though she enjoyed her time in Los Angeles, she constantly missed Vancouver and in December 2012 made the move back home.

Since returning to Vancouver Dr. Randhawa has established Metro Vancouver Podiatry and quickly become very active in the community.  She has been a guest writer for an English language newspaper The Indo-Canadian Voice where she previously wrote weekly articles called Focus on Feet and now contributes as requested. She has appeared on radio stations such as RJ1200 and RedFM to discuss the basics of foot and ankle care.  In April of 2013 Dr. Randhawa was elected to serve on the Board of Directors of the BC Podiatric Medical Association and is currently the secretary for the association. Always dedicated to the community Dr. Randhawa is a Clinical Director of the Fit Feet Special Olympics program and helps to organize the ShoeRenu program in Vancouver.  She also maintains privileges at Vancouver General Hospital, Podiatry Department. Dr. Randhawa has given multiple presentations to the public on the topic of foot health/care including at The Wellness Show, the Italian Cultural Centre, and Metro Vancouver. She has been interviewed by various news stations and websites and you will find her quotes sprinkled about many articles related to foot health!

In her free time Dr. Randhawa enjoys spending time outdoors, engaging in crafts (knitting is her current craze!), reading and spending time with her adorable son to whom she is a single mom. Apart from being a mom her greatest passion and focus is healing feet all over the Metro Vancouver area!
